8、“It's no use,Mum,” said Johnny.“I'm just no good at dancing.”

“You've got to keep trying.Tonight will be ___1___,dear.Try a turn with that pretty Lisette.”

Johnny ___2___.Every Saturday night used to be the best of the week.He and his parents went to the ___3___ at the Club,where his hero,Alcide,played the accordion(手風(fēng)琴)with the band.But lately everything had changed.Now that Johnny was older,he was __4___ to dance with a girl!

___5___ Johnny and his parents arrived at the Club,music had already started.Johnny got up his ___6___ to approach Lisette.“May I have this dance?” Johnny asked.“That's all right,” said Lisette.Johnny struggled to keep up with Lisette's ___7___ steps,but he was always one beat behind her.Then Johnny heard his friend Pierre say,“Look! Johnny has two left feet!” ___8___ burst from the crowd.Johnny ___9___ and ran outside,determined never to go to another dance.

The next Saturday,Alcide ___10___ to Johnny's house for some potatoes.He happened to hear Johnny playing the accordion.Alcide's eyes ___11___.“Bring that accordion and play some songs tonight,” Alcide said.Then he drove off,leaving Johnny staring openmouthed ___12___ him.

At the Club,Johnny scanned the crowd for Lisette and ___13___ her.The band played for a long time before Alcide said,“Dear friends,I got a ___14___ for you tonight.Young Johnny is going to join us!” ___15___,Johnny stepped up on the platform,his eyes on the floor.He began to play,and the band ___16___ behind him.When the song ended,he heard cheers.Johnny kept playing until the dance was ___17___.“You did a fine job tonight.Play with us again next Saturday night,” Alcide said.“Yes,sir!” said Johnny.___18___ he went outside,Johnny saw Lisette and her friends near the door.Lisette stepped ___19___,smiling.“You played really good tonight!” she said.

“Thank you,” Johnny blushed(臉紅).As he walked on,Pierre ___20___ moved out of the way for him to pass.

Johnny patted his accordion.Come to think of it,in his whole life,he had never once seen Alcide out on the dance floor.

1.A.difficult                   B.troublesome            C.different                 D.terrible

2.A.a(chǎn)nswered                 B.sighed                    C.smiled                    D.laughed

3.A.platform                  B.a(chǎn)ppointment            C.meeting                  D.dance

4.A.expected                  B.invited                    C.a(chǎn)llowed                   D.chosen

5.A.If                            B.Since                     C.Though                  D.When

6.A.spirits                      B.feelings                  C.courage                 D.strength

7.A.smooth              B.clumsy                  C.slow                       D.small

8.A.Shouts                     B.Laughter               C.Applause               D.Cheers

9.A.broke away              B.went out               C.broke up               D.turned out

10.A.ran                        B.walked                   C.drove                            D.cycled

11.A.opened                   B.rolled                     C.sharpened              D.widened

12.A.off                        B.with                      C.a(chǎn)fter                             D.for

13.A.caught                  B.searched               C.sought                   D.spotted

14.A.surprise                  B.puzzle                    C.story                      D.joke

15.A.Struggling             B.Trembling              C.Wandering             D.Whispering

16.A.got round               B.joined in                 C.turned around          D.showed off

17.A.in                 B.out                         C.over                      D.on

18.A.As                          B.Because                  C.Until                       D.So

19.A.backward               B.forward                 C.onward                  D.downward

20.A.still                        B.even                      C.ever                      D.a(chǎn)lmost
